Malang

Malang is a city in East Java, Indonesia. It's a cultured city with several important universities, and is home to a large student population. Prized by the Dutch for its mild highland climate, the city retains much of its colonial architecture. Established by the Dutch in the closing decades of the 18th century, Malang earned its first fortunes from coffee, which flourished on the surrounding hillsides. Today, the city's colonial grandeur is quickly disappearing behind the homogenous facades of more modern developments, but there's still much to admire. The Balai Kota building blends Indonesian and Dutch styles, and grand mansions line the main boulevard, Jalan Besar Ijen. To the east is Mt. Bromo, a volcano with hiking trails. The central area is not too large and quite walkable. And with a number of Hindu temples and sights outside the city, Malang makes an ideal base to explore this intriguing corner of east Java.

Mount Bromo

Mt. Bromo is the most famous active volcano in East Java at 2,329 meters high. Most visit Mt. Bromo to see the spectacular sunrise over the Tenggar-Caldera. Cemoro Lawang is the most popular town where tourists stay while visiting. Be prepared with cash ahead of time, as you'll have a hard time finding an ATM in town.

While you may be accustomed to warmer weather in other cities on the island, the highlands of Mt. Bromo will require that you dress warmly, if only for the night and early morning that you're there to see the sunrise, as temperatures may drop to freezing. There are many vendors selling hats and gloves if you need them.

Daytime temperatures, on the other hand, are much warmer in high 60s. Note that wet season takes place from November to March, and the months of January and February experience the heaviest rains and even flooding.

Which place is cheaper, Mount Bromo or Malang?

These are the overall average travel costs for the two destinations.

The average daily cost (per person) in Malang is $66, while the average daily cost in Mount Bromo is $22. These costs include accommodation (assuming double occupancy, so the traveler is sharing the room), food, transportation, and entertainment. While every person is different, these costs are an average of past travelers in each destination. What follows is a categorical breakdown of travel costs for Malang and Mount Bromo in more detail.



Accommodation
  • Accommodation Hotel or hostel for one person
    Malang $45
    Mount Bromo $11
  • Accommodation Typical double-occupancy room
    Malang $90
    Mount Bromo $22
